世界杯2018_世界杯北美区预选赛 - jmkxjj.com

excel表格很大怎么回事

Excel表格很大可能是由于以下几个原因:数据量庞大、使用了复杂公式和函数、嵌入了大量图片和对象、存在未清理的无效数据。其中,数据量庞大是最常见的原因。Excel表格的大小与表格中存储的数据量直接相关,特别是如果表格中包含了大量的行和列,文件大小会显著增加。以下内容将详细探讨这些原因及解决方法。

一、数据量庞大

在处理大型数据集时,Excel表格的文件大小会迅速增加。这通常发生在以下几种情况下:

1.1 大量的行和列

Excel支持大量行和列,但当数据量过大时,文件的大小会显著增加。每一行和列中的数据都会占用存储空间。特别是当数据集中包含数百万条记录时,Excel文件的大小会大幅度增加。

1.2 重复数据

重复数据不仅浪费存储空间,还会导致数据处理效率低下。重复的数据可能是由于数据导入不当或数据输入错误造成的。

1.3 嵌套数据

有时,数据集中包含嵌套的数据结构,这会使得数据量成倍增加。例如,如果一个单元格中包含多个子记录,文件大小会显著增加。

二、使用了复杂公式和函数

复杂的公式和函数会导致Excel表格变大。以下是一些常见的情况:

2.1 数学公式

复杂的数学公式,如数组公式、条件公式等,会占用更多的计算资源和存储空间。这些公式需要Excel进行大量的计算,导致文件大小增加。

2.2 查找和引用

使用查找和引用函数,如VLOOKUP、HLOOKUP、INDEX、MATCH等,会增加Excel文件的大小。这些函数需要存储大量的中间计算结果,导致文件体积增加。

2.3 数据透视表

数据透视表是Excel中非常强大的功能,但如果数据透视表的源数据量较大,或者数据透视表中包含了大量的计算字段,文件大小会显著增加。

三、嵌入了大量图片和对象

图片、图表、形状和其他嵌入对象会显著增加Excel文件的大小。以下是一些常见的情况:

3.1 图片

嵌入的图片文件会占用大量的存储空间。特别是高分辨率的图片,文件大小会显著增加。

3.2 图表和图形

Excel中的图表和图形也会增加文件的大小。特别是当图表中包含了大量的数据点或复杂的图形时,文件大小会显著增加。

3.3 嵌入对象

嵌入的对象,如其他Office文件、PDF文件等,也会显著增加Excel文件的大小。

四、存在未清理的无效数据

无效数据包括隐藏的行和列、空白单元格、未使用的单元格格式等,这些无效数据会增加文件的大小。以下是一些常见的情况:

4.1 隐藏的行和列

隐藏的行和列虽然在表格中不可见,但它们仍然占用存储空间。如果表格中隐藏了大量的行和列,文件大小会显著增加。

4.2 空白单元格

空白单元格虽然看起来没有数据,但它们仍然占用存储空间。特别是当空白单元格中包含了格式设置时,文件大小会显著增加。

4.3 未使用的单元格格式

未使用的单元格格式,如字体、边框、填充颜色等,也会增加文件的大小。如果表格中包含大量未使用的单元格格式,文件大小会显著增加。

如何优化Excel表格大小

针对上述问题,我们可以采取以下措施来优化Excel表格的大小:

清理无效数据

定期清理表格中的无效数据,如删除隐藏的行和列、清除空白单元格中的格式等,可以显著减小文件大小。

使用有效的公式和函数

尽量避免使用复杂的数组公式、条件公式等,选择更为简洁高效的公式和函数。对于查找和引用函数,可以考虑使用更高效的数据结构,如索引表等。

优化图片和对象

尽量减少嵌入的图片和对象的数量,使用低分辨率的图片,删除不必要的图表和图形,可以显著减小文件大小。

压缩文件

使用Excel自带的压缩功能,可以将文件大小压缩到更小。或者将Excel文件保存为压缩格式(如.xlsx),也可以有效减小文件大小。

工具和插件的使用

使用一些工具和插件可以更方便地优化Excel文件。例如:

Power Query

Power Query是一款强大的数据处理工具,可以帮助我们高效处理和优化数据。通过使用Power Query,我们可以清理无效数据、优化数据结构,减小文件大小。

VBA宏

使用VBA宏可以自动化清理和优化Excel文件。通过编写VBA宏,我们可以自动删除隐藏的行和列、清除空白单元格中的格式等,显著减小文件大小。

第三方插件

一些第三方插件,如Kutools for Excel、Ablebits等,提供了丰富的Excel优化功能。通过使用这些插件,我们可以更方便地清理和优化Excel文件。

实际案例分析

通过分析实际案例,我们可以更好地理解如何优化Excel文件的大小。以下是一个实际案例:

案例背景

某公司使用Excel管理销售数据,表格中包含了数百万条记录。随着数据量的增加,Excel文件的大小不断增加,导致文件打开速度慢、操作卡顿等问题。

优化过程

首先,清理了表格中的无效数据,如删除隐藏的行和列、清除空白单元格中的格式等。其次,优化了公式和函数,选择了更为简洁高效的公式和函数。然后,减少了嵌入的图片和对象的数量,使用低分辨率的图片,删除不必要的图表和图形。最后,使用Excel自带的压缩功能,将文件大小压缩到更小。

优化结果

通过上述优化措施,Excel文件的大小显著减小,文件打开速度和操作性能得到了显著提升。

总结

Excel表格很大可能是由于数据量庞大、使用了复杂公式和函数、嵌入了大量图片和对象、存在未清理的无效数据等原因造成的。通过清理无效数据、使用有效的公式和函数、优化图片和对象、压缩文件等措施,可以显著减小Excel文件的大小,提高文件的打开速度和操作性能。同时,使用Power Query、VBA宏、第三方插件等工具和方法,可以更方便地优化Excel文件。通过实际案例分析,我们可以更好地理解如何优化Excel文件的大小,从而提高工作效率。

相关问答FAQs:

1. 为什么我的Excel表格会变得很大?

当Excel表格变得很大时,可能是因为你的表格包含了大量的数据和格式设置,导致文件体积增大。

2. 如何压缩Excel表格的大小?

要压缩Excel表格的大小,你可以尝试以下几种方法:

删除不必要的行列:如果表格中有很多空白行和列,可以将其删除以减小文件大小。

清除格式:使用"清除格式"功能可以清除不必要的格式,减小文件大小。

压缩图片:如果表格中包含大量图片,可以使用图片压缩工具将图片文件大小减小。

使用压缩工具:你还可以使用压缩软件(如WinRAR、7-Zip等)将Excel文件打包成压缩文件,以减小文件大小。

3. 如何优化Excel表格以提高性能?

如果你的Excel表格非常大且运行缓慢,可以尝试以下优化方法:

删除不必要的计算公式:如果表格中包含大量复杂的计算公式,可以考虑简化公式或删除不必要的公式。

将数据分割成多个工作表:如果表格中的数据非常庞大,可以将数据分割成多个工作表,以提高运行效率。

禁用自动保存和自动计算功能:禁用这些功能可以减少Excel的计算和保存操作,提高性能。

关闭不必要的插件和附加组件:如果你安装了很多插件和附加组件,可以考虑关闭不必要的插件,以减少资源占用。

这些方法可以帮助你优化Excel表格,减小文件大小并提高性能。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4848913

2025-10-18 16:10:11
友情链接